We are open from 6am to 8pm November to April and 6am to 6pm May to October. 

We close on: 

  • Catastrophic fire danger days: entire precinct will be closed.  
  • Total Fire Ban and Extreme fire danger days: bushland areas/walking trails be closed. Please observe signs for your safety. 
  • Christmas Day: businesses (including cafe, model railway and paddleboats) will be closed. 

You can: 

  • Bring your dog/s, but keep them on a leash 
  • Enter the park for free, but remember to pay for parking or display your annual pass 
  • Fish in the lakes – but please follow the rules on the signs 

Please don’t: 

  • Litter (there are bins everywhere)  
  • Swim in the lakes (they’re not safe) 
  • Feed the birds and ducks (it makes them sick and aggressive) 
  • Light a wood or charcoal barbecue (we have electric ones you can use for free) 
  • Ride your trail bike or horse into the park (they are not allowed) 

By car

The park is a 60-minute drive from Melbourne. Find out about parking and accessibility

By train 

Catch the train from Melbourne to Belgrave station, walk to the nearby Puffing Billy station then ride the steam train to Lakeside Station. Check Metrotrains timetables

By bus or coach

Take the Route 695 Belgrave to Gembrook. Get off the bus at Emerald township. Check Public Transport Victoria route 695 bus timetable

There are 3 bus parking spaces (15-minute limit) near Puffing Billy’s Lakeside station.

Walking and cycling 

Walk or cycle the Eastern Dandenong Ranges Trail between Emerald, Cockatoo and Gembrook. The trail takes you through Nobelius Heritage Park and Emerald Lake Park.
